Output e5f4e665e95f875212d5a60fe767c30617ef23bc01cd5aa7d366ea16e3a65fa2:0

value
133231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17fc68abccd88a427ad79793ac2c4658dfb7cbcf OP_EQUAL
address
33sqqdbHg2rJjXbUosC7SAFTuE9nurwXnW
transaction
e5f4e665e95f875212d5a60fe767c30617ef23bc01cd5aa7d366ea16e3a65fa2
confirmations
21933
spent
true